Output 867e274e3aa034e514e19df14053e997c65ef8bfc0cab75eead6e75caefed08a:2

value
3564944206
script pubkey
OP_0 OP_PUSHBYTES_20 515eca02266b392cf3b9795f48a64ef1d0b7136c
address
tb1q290v5q3xdvujeuae09053fjw78gtwymvmxlaqf
transaction
867e274e3aa034e514e19df14053e997c65ef8bfc0cab75eead6e75caefed08a
spent
true